So, what exactly are YouTube playlists?

Simply put, they’re collections of videos organized in a specific order.

They automatically play one video after another, keeping viewers engaged without them having to manually select the next video.

Naming and thumbnails: Once you’ve grouped your videos, it’s time to give your playlists catchy names and eye-catching thumbnails.

Your playlist name should be clear, concise, and descriptive.

For example, instead of “My Videos,” try “Ultimate Guide to Mobile Photography.”

Thumbnails are just as important.

Use a consistent style and branding for your playlist thumbnails to create a cohesive look.

Tools like Canva and Adobe Spark make it easy to create professional-looking thumbnails, even if you’re not a designer.

Analyzing existing content: Before you start creating playlists, take a look at your existing videos.

What are the most popular topics?

What videos are frequently watched together?

Use this information to guide your playlist creation.

Analyzing viewer behavior:

Pay attention to which videos are performing well in your playlists.

Which videos are getting the most views and watch time?

Which videos are causing viewers to drop off?

Use this information to guide your playlist updates.

Key metrics to watch for:

Interpreting analytics data:

If your average view duration is low, it could indicate that your videos are not engaging or that the playlist is not well-organized.

A low CTR suggests that your playlist title and thumbnail are not compelling enough.
